About the Beck's Petrel
The Beck's Petrel (Pseudobulweria becki) is a species of bird in the Shearwaters and Petrels family (Procellariidae), within the order Procellariiformes. This family contains 100 recognized species worldwide.

What is the conservation status of the Beck's Petrel?
The Beck's Petrel is classified as "Critically Endangered" (CR) by IUCN Red List.
